[Date Prev][Date Next] [Thread Prev][Thread Next] [Date Index] [Thread Index]

Re: Absturz des Sound-Systems



Christian Wolf schrieb:
Hallo,

Schalt mal den KDE-Soundserver ab. Der scheint deine Soundkarte für
andere Programme zu sperren und ist eh nur für KDE-Systemtöne zuständig.

also, ich hab jetzt mal den KDE-Sound Server deaktiviert, indem ich im Kontrollzentrum das Häkchen rausgenommen habe.

Gebracht hat das nix, außer, dass jetzt gar kein Sound mehr kommt, weder mit mplayer noch xine. Auch ein reoot hilft definitiv nicht!

Hier noch mal eine mplayer-Ausgabe:
[AO OSS] audio_setup: Can't open audio device /dev/dsp: Device or resource
busy
[AO_ALSA] alsa-lib: pcm_hw.c:1248:(snd_pcm_hw_open) open /dev/snd/pcmC0D0p failed: Device or resource busy
[AO_ALSA] alsa-lib: pcm_dmix.c:864:(snd_pcm_dmix_open) unable to open slave
[AO_ALSA] Playback open error: Device or resource busy
mcop warning: user defined signal handler found for SIG_PIPE, overriding
[AO ARTS] can't connect to aRts soundserver
[AO ESD] esd_open_sound failed: No such file or directory
AO: [pulse] Failed to connect to server: Connection refused
[JACK] cannot open server
ao_nas: init(): Can't open nas audio server -> nosound
[AO SDL] Samplerate: 44100Hz Channels: Stereo Format s16le
[AO_ALSA] alsa-lib: pcm_hw.c:1248:(snd_pcm_hw_open) open /dev/snd/pcmC0D0p
failed: Device or resource busy [AO_ALSA] alsa-lib:
pcm_dmix.c:864:(snd_pcm_dmix_open) unable to open slave [AO SDL] Unable to
open audio: No available audio device
Opening /dev/dvb/adapter0/audio0

kaffeine/xine meldet:
Laden des Abspielgerätes 'XinePart' fehlgeschlagen.
Einrichten aller Audiotreiber fehlgeschlagen!

Was kann ich noch machen, um rauszubekommen, welches Programm mir da die Hardware blockiert?

Danke
Christian

Normlerweise kann ein ALSA-Gerät nicht blockiert werden: Bei mehrfachem Zugriff macht ALSA dann Software-Mixing (das, was in der Logdatei als pcm_dmix steht). Bei manchen Soundkarten ging/geht Software-Mixing aus Gründen, die ich nicht kenne, nicht. Deshalb mein Tipp mit dem Abschalten des KDE-Soundsystems.

Mit lsof /dev kannst du dir anzeigen lassen, wer/was auf /dev/dsp oder /dev/snd/<soundkarte> zugreift.


Reply to: